Living standards — Primorsky Krai

Real money income — real income of the population in Primorsky Krai in 2024: 108,1 % of previous year. Over the year the indicator rose by 6,7%.
Over five years (since 2019) the indicator rose by 6,3%. Since 2000, the start of the available series, the indicator fell by 0,6% (from 108,7 to 108,1 % of previous year).
By this indicator Primorsky Krai holds position 44 in the list by magnitude out of 85 in 2024 (table for all regions). The Russia-wide figure is 109,9 % of previous year: the region is below the national average.
Maximum over the full observation period — 118,3 % of previous year in 2003, minimum — 94,3 % of previous year in 2016. Data are updated annually as Rosstat releases the yearbook.
| Year | % of previous year |
|---|---|
| 2024 | 108,1 |
| 2023 | 101,3 |
| 2022 | 106,3 |
| 2021 | 102,2 |
| 2020 | 97 |
| 2019 | 101,7 |
| 2018 | 103,9 |
| 2017 | 99,8 |
| 2016 | 94,3 |
| 2015 | 97,7 |
| 2014 | 107,3 |
| 2013 | 105,3 |
| 2012 | 105,1 |
| 2011 | 102,9 |
| 2010 | 105,5 |
| 2009 | 106,5 |
| 2008 | 104 |
| 2007 | 110,6 |
| 2006 | 115 |
| 2005 | 115,4 |
| 2004 | 114,6 |
| 2003 | 118,3 |
| 2002 | 113,4 |
| 2001 | 107,3 |
| 2000 | 108,7 |
